How AI Identifies Bot Patterns Missed by Traditional Rules

The transition from static firewalls to intelligent behavior monitoring is reshaping enterprise defense. Machine learning algorithms track user interactions across multiple touchpoints, identifying subtle deviations from normal traffic. For example, bots may mimic human browsing but fail to replicate natural mouse movements or session timing. AI models detect these micro-behaviors, flagging suspicious sessions before a breach escalates. Over time, these systems adapt to emerging attack vectors, ensuring predictive protection against unknown threats.

Core Technology Behind Predictive Cyber Defense

AI security leverages supervised and unsupervised machine learning models. Supervised models train on historical attack data to classify threats, while unsupervised models identify anomalies without pre-labeled datasets. Behavioral analysis engines correlate multi-channel interactions, network traffic patterns, and user session metrics. Reinforcement learning further improves predictive accuracy by continuously optimizing detection thresholds based on feedback loops. This combination ensures attacks are detected early, often before they impact users or infrastructure.

Frequently Asked Questions

How does AI prevent DDoS attacks proactively?
AI monitors traffic for abnormal surges and bot signatures, automatically mitigating high-risk sessions before they overwhelm servers.

Can AI detect zero-day malware?
Yes, AI-driven detection models analyze file behavior and network interactions, catching novel threats traditional signatures cannot recognize.

Is AI web security suitable for small businesses?
Absolutely. Cloud-based AI security platforms scale to business size, providing enterprise-level protection without heavy infrastructure investments.
